    How can I use 1 combo box as the filter source for 2 fields in a query?

    Originally, I had a working query where my [Organization] field had this criteria:


    Like "*" & [Forms]![frm_UserReport]![CboOrg] & ""

    It occurred to me that the value of the [cboOrg] could ALTERNATIVELY appear in the field [CharitableName] of the same query. Adding the same criteria as described above to [CharitableName] but placing it on the "OR" line doesn't work. What am I missing here?
